Sydney S.
It's just okay for me. I have a sample size from Sephora. I like how pigmented the black is, but the applicator is odd to work with. I have oily lids and the liner stays put for a good couple of hours, which is great. However, it is a pain in the arse to remove. Overall, nothing super special.
